Description
Haulfre Tea Rooms were built c.1865 as a house, "Sunny Hill", on a site partially cut out of thehillside. The associated gardens (Nprn: 301621) were designed and laid out by Henry Pochin between 1871 and 1876. The ground floor, although converted to use as tea rooms retains 19th century detailing including plaster ceiling roses, panelling to window reveals etc.
